Eternity For Men Summer 2020

Calvin Klein Eternity For Men Summer 2020 is an Eau de Toilette launched in 2020. Eternity For Men Summer 2020 opens with Star Anise, Sage, and Bergamot, settles into a heart of Osmanthus, Coconut, and Saffron, and dries down to a base of Labdanum, Frankincense, and Sandalwood. Calvin Klein's Eternity For Men Summer 2020 carries a Statement verdict, a woody-led wear.

Don't let the name fool you into thinking this is a typical summery freshie; it's a divisive spicy-sweet enigma that some adore for its unique blend of notes, while others find it a confusing misstep for the season. A bit of a wildcard, but worth a try if you're looking for something different.

Its moderate projection and warm, spicy accords make it suitable for evenings out or casual wear, especially in cooler weather, despite its 'summer' branding. It's too distinctive and potentially heavy for daily office wear, and definitely not one for the gym.

About

This scent opens with a surprising punch of aromatic sage and star anise, steering clear of typical citrus. As it settles, a creamy, subtle coconut nectar emerges, warmed by a hint of saffron. The drydown is a deeply rich blend of earthy labdanum, smooth sandalwood, and a touch of mysterious frankincense, giving it an unexpected depth that belies its 'summer' tag.
